Show Notes
Chinese President Xi Jinping announced in September 2020 that China will strive to achieve net carbon neutrality by 2060. China is the world's largest emitter of carbon globally, making the implications huge for the world's environment, the economy, and the energy sector. Xizhou Zhou, IHS Markit Vice President of Power and Renewables, joins the podcast this week to share his views on the announcement and outlook for its implementation.
